Toned PR66 1892 Barber Half

1892 50C PR66 PCGS. Magnificent cherry-red, apricot-gold, apple-green, and ivory-gray alternate across the obverse. The reverse is fully patinated in deep shades of plum-red, cobalt-blue, and jade-green. A sharply struck and immaculate specimen that is of significant interest to the collector of lavishly toned coinage. Minor die doubling is noted on the reverse peripheral legends.(Registry values: N2998)

Coin Index Numbers: (NGC ID# 24NU, PCGS# 6539, Greysheet# 6627)

Weight: 12.50 grams

Metal: 90% Silver, 10% Copper
